Quote:
Originally Posted by d3ftones
alo cipan.congrats to joe khoyos for your success wit MS. cipan PMed u some time ago. can u give me list wat to buy. im planning to buy MS1,v2.2 or v3 doesnt matter.
my car 4agze 16v,ae92 MAP,using DLi. taken out the supercharger and going for turbo.
hv to buy dat GM sensors or can use the stock one? how bout wiring..gonna do from a scratch or use back the stock one?and your cost for installation and tuning.
Doesn't matter, but v2.2 don't have flyback control for low z injectors. Therefore, you also have to buy that daugterboard if you buy v2.2. V3 have those onboard.

MS can handle turbo operation. No problem. Just like other standalones.

You have to buy at least 1 GM sensor for IAT monitoring, but buying for CLT will make the configuration easier.

You have to disect and use back the ori wiring loom for installation.

Stim is very simple test rig. If you take a look in the manual, they have the 'older' schem to built the stim using 555 ic. If you can do your own pcb, just built one yourself cheaply.
On the other hand, you just buy a kit, which is quite costly, to easily diagnose MS assembly. To me, I can either do it with or without stim, but you have to identify which pin control what or you'll risk toasting your MS.

regarding the sensors, i think it has been repeated many times. all sensors use back standard, except intake air temp sensor n coolant temp sensor use GM. the coolant sensor CAN use back oem, but to allow easier n smoother operation, buy GM.
